J&K police charge three army officials in Shopian fake encounter case


In the Amshipora (Shopian) fake encounter case, the Jammu and Kashmir police have produced challan against three army officials, including an Army Captain, for their involvement. In the fake encounter case, three youth were killed and dubbed as Jaish terrorists earlier this year in July. The army claimed that they killed three Jaish terrorists and recovered arms and ammunition in the encounter. There were protests in Rajouri after the case came to light and the families registered a complaint in the Rajouri police station.
